Pastoral
Webster's Dictionary

(1):
(n.) A letter of a pastor to his charge; specifically, a letter addressed by a bishop to his diocese; also (Prot. Epis. Ch.), a letter of the House of Bishops, to be read in each parish.
(2):
(n.) A cantata relating to rural life; a composition for instruments characterized by simplicity and sweetness; a lyrical composition the subject of which is taken from rural life.
(3):
(a.) Of or pertaining to shepherds; hence, relating to rural life and scenes; as, a pastoral life.
(4):
(n.) A poem describing the life and manners of shepherds; a poem in which the speakers assume the character of shepherds; an idyl; a bucolic.
(5):
(a.) Relating to the care of souls, or to the pastor of a church; as, pastoral duties; a pastoral letter.
